Well Maurice Taylor of the Houston Rockets is out for the year.

That's a tough blow for Houston. I think that really sets them back on their goal to make the playoffs this coming season.

The Clippers probably have a better chance to make the 8th seed and the playoffs now.

At least that could mean, we could see Houston's first round pick Eddie Griffin get some significant playing time now at power forward since he's going to be the future power forward anyways.

Yeah tough luck for Houston but it looks like they're going to get Marc Jackson to help on the inside.

He played Power Forward and Center for the Warriors last year.

They signed him to an offer sheet of about $24 million over 6 years. I don't know if the Golden State Warriors are going to match it.
